I bought a Mojave earlier this year, replaced a 2dr JLR, I too thought they were pricey compared to wranglers. Interestingly enough when I was researching I built a 4dr Rubicon and Mojave each with the same options as the one I eventually bought. The Wrangler was more expensive by a few hundred dollars.

Combine that with dealers more willing to discount Gladiators, I couldn’t buy a 4dr Rubicon with the same options for any where near the same price.

The Gladiator is actually doing really well for Jeep. If anything, there's more profit baked into the selling price of the Gladiator than the Wrangler so why not prioritize a higher margin vehicle? As others have said, demand for the Wrangler has been incredible lately so a lot of it is demand driven. Plus, Jeep is in the middle of launching two very important vehicles right now in the Grand Cherokee L and Wagoneer/Grand Wagoneer. I understand that these models aren't made in the same factory as the JL but they are microchip/tech-heavy models. My local dealer has many GCLs on the lot at the moment.
